An Interview with KC Jockey, Musician and Actor

by Mike Haberfelner

June 2012

First of all, why don't you introduce yourself to those of us who don't already know you?

 

My name is KC Jockey. I am a Artiste/Actor/Songwriter/Producer/CEO/Humanitarian.

 

How would you describe your musical style, and some of your musical influences?

 

My style of music is defined different than most. It's melodic metaphors of clarity and different sounds all mixed in one caliber. Any gerne of music I am able to go with so it's hard to put me in one departmentt of musical flavour. My influences are a few of the best of the best who have done it and still are doing it. KRS-1, LL Cool J, Michael Jackson, AC/DC, Bruce Springsteen, Kenny Rogers, Smokey Robinson, Madonna, Prince, Yellowman, Bob Marley to name a few.

 









A few words about your new single Girl You're Free?

 

My new single Girl You're Free is aimed to all people who are with me and against domestic violence. Just showing our powerful females love and respecting them without hurting them physically or mentally.

 

How did you find your way to musicmaking in the first place, and did you receive any training on the subject?

 

I found my way to music thru the elements and the gift of God my higher power. Thankful and grateful for such a gift. Being able to express good great thoughts and messages of positive things thru musical words and beats is amazing and a blessing. I was born with swaggg and meaningful flavor to the mind of greatness so there was no training needed for it. From birth growing up I been musically inclined from dancing to singing etc reciting poems at a young age.

 

What can you tell us about your record label Sweet Sadie's Productions?

 

Being independent is the greatest, having all the say so as we combine a team to make it all happen and be heard and loved positively. I named this label after my belated mother who died in a car accident with 3 others in 1997. She went to Jamaica to bury her mom and on her way from the church to the burial ground I lost her in a fatal car crash. So I got more serious with life and my careers from then. As I struggle to do it all alone without a investor. Many offers, but always some BS, so I stayed alone to make it happen.

 

You have also done some acting in your career, most prominently maybe in the indie movie What Goes Around. What can you tell us about yur film work?

 


Yes I have played a few minor roles in American Gangster and I Am Legend, with Denzel Washington and Will Smith Russell Crowe to name a few. It was fun and a great experience as I do what needs to be done to reach the higher levels of acting in my career. 

 

What Goes Around was a great experience as well, I played a major don who schooled and told the younger ballers not to do the evilous things in life and sex without condoms etc etc and be safe having sex etc. Positive scripts were my aim towards great messages.
Being in a independent film is a trying procedure with the budget and all. But the major film production is more catered too and more organized to the capital T.

 

How did you get into acting in the first place, and did you ever take any acting classes or something like that?

 

From when I was younger I was always into acting like in kindergarten doing skits and reciting poems. I'd not taken any acting classes for it. In Atlanta 2 years ago I had to do a particular skit so I went to an acting class to see what it was about to get a few credits into the movie business. I was in a class or 2 with Tyler Perry's colleagues to get a particular role.

 

How would you describe your approach to acting?

 

My approach towards acting and my career is deep but I must take it 1 day at a time. All will combine and go great as God has planned as doors open in a timely fashion.

 

Actors (or indeed actresses) who inspire you?

 

Actors who have inspired me are Sidney Poitier, Bill Cosby, Al Pacino, Denzel Washington, Will Smith, Robert De Niro, Clint Eastwood, Burt Reynolds, and a few others.

 

You have of course also appeared in your music videos. How does this compare to acting in a movie?

 

Well my videos have been acting from day 1 till now, but more mainstream now than ever. Pop mainstream now all is good as it gets greater. I get into character of whatever I am tryin to act out and be that different character. It's all fun.

 

Besides making music and acting, you are also busy in a number of charities. Want to talk about those for a bit?

 

As for charities I enjoy giving back to all communities and people who are less fortunate than others to have a few things in life. I love the world of people and love to see a smile on others facee. Unity is strength as we all give a helping hand, I do it from Jamaica my home country and in the USA grounds as well. Other islands as well now and then like Trinidad, Guyana and the list goes on. When all is said and done it's gonna get better when my income is greater also.

 

Any future projects of any kind you'd like to share?

Working on a EP right now to be distributed worldwide by a major distributor, physical CDs and online marketing to the fullest. Before I make the major awaited album that's gonna be full of great messages to the world on a lyrical but fun content level.

 

Since this is a movie website: Your favourite  movies?

 

My favorite movies: Scarface, Star Wars, Godzilla, Godfather, Terminator 2, ET, Shottas, Die Hard, Rocky, Rambo.
